    Quote Originally Posted by PresZidane
    Okay I have seen the movie around 5 times now and am just wondering a few things

    1.What did Kadaj do the water at the forgotten city and why did he want the children to drink it.
    It was liike he exuded something into it - his willpower, some people say. He was basically triggering the kids' Jenova cells, transforming them into puppet-like zombies he could control.
    2. Why Loz and the Other Guy to take the children back to migar after the forgotten city incident.
    They thought Jenova's remains were hidden inside the monument, or somewhere in the city; they'd need everyone there for a complete reunion.
    3. Are Aerith and Zack alive in the ending?
    Nope, just their spirits dropping by to say "hi".

    Quote Originally Posted by PresZidane
    1.What did Kadaj do the water at the forgotten city and why did he want the children to drink it.
    When Sephiroth returns at the end of the movie, he is able to literally evoke a "Dark Lifestream"--the corrupted Spirit Energy of those people who died from Geostigma--and blacken the sky. At various times in the movie, Loz and Yazoo are also able to use this Dark Lifestream; in such cases, they summon up the Shadow Creepers. Presumably, Kadaj would also be able to control it. That being the case, it was most likely that Dark Lifestream which blackened the water. This makes even more sense in light of the fact that it was a combination of water and Spirit Energy that purged Cloud's Geostigma, whereas the Black Water intensified Jenova's effects.

    2. Why Loz and the Other Guy to take the children back to migar after the forgotten city incident.
    In addition to being "siblings" to the SHM and thus would-be participants in the planned Reunion, Kadaj, Loz, and Yazoo also intended for the children to lead them to the "head of Jenova." Since the SHM did not know where it was, and the Jenova Reunion Theory states that Jenova's cells will come back together, they believed that the children would head to it, and thus lead them to Jenova. This was why Kadaj had them drink the Black Water at the Forgotten Capital--it activated their "Reunion instincts."

    3. Are Aerith and Zack alive in the ending?
    No.
